Interscope Records, like many major record labels, typically offers contracts that can vary widely depending on the artist's experience, marketability, and negotiation power. Advances can range from a few thousand to millions of dollars, while royalties are commonly around 10-15% of album sales after recouping the advance. Additionally, artists may receive payments from merchandise, touring, and licensing, which can significantly impact overall earnings. Ultimately, the specifics depend on individual contracts and the artist's success.
